  minutesminutTotal: A cool, zesty, and refreshing shrimp ceviche recipe with raw or cooked Wild Caught Gulf shrimp.  Served with tortilla chips, on a tostada shell or on tacos, shrimp ceviche is a delicious treat. Ingredients: 1 lb raw or cooked Wild Caught shrimp peeled, deveined & tails off 3/4 cup fresh lime juice 6 large limes 1 large diced tomato 1 large diced avocado  1/2 cup minced red onion  1/2 cup minced cilantro  1 jalapeno seeded & diced 1/2 tsp Salt and pepper Prep time: 15 min. Marinating time: 1 hr 15 Total time: 1 hr 30 Directions: 1. Place frozen shrimp in a medium bowl and cover with warm tap water. Let it thaw for 10 minutes. 2. To prepare the lime juice, squeeze limes and add to a large bowl. Juice from bottles is not recommended. 3. The shrimp should be drained and squeezed gently.
